Have you every thought of officiating? I have been dong it for 36 years now---the time slot is perfect for you, and many times you are paid in cash...

Depending on your area of expertise, there are many sports to ref.

I started out reffing CYO hoops for $7 a game---when I left, I was getting $600 to $700 for some games. HS around her pays $50-$60.
